If you’re wondering, “XRP price what is it?”, you’re not alone. For beginners in crypto, XRP price refers to the current value of one unit of XRP, the cryptocurrency native to the Ripple network, usually shown in terms of USD or other fiat currencies. This price changes constantly as XRP is traded on global exchanges. Understanding what determines XRP price and how it’s tracked is essential for anyone interested in digital assets, whether for investing, trading, or simply staying informed.

Why does XRP price fluctuate so much?
Crypto markets operate 24/7 and are deeply influenced by news, sentiment, and trading activity. XRP price especially responds to Ripple-related legal and partnership news.
How is XRP different from Bitcoin and Ethereum regarding price movement?
XRP often moves differently from Bitcoin or Ethereum. For instance, its price is more sensitive to regulatory decisions due to Ripple’s ongoing legal environment. Unlike BTC or ETH, XRP aims to function primarily as a bridge for cross-border transfers, so news about bank adoption can drive price changes.
